On Fri, 17 Jun 2011 11:08:43 -0500, Rusty Nejdl wrote: > I am trying to build lightspark and it links to : > > /usr/local/include/firefox/jmorecfg.h > > It fails with an error of: > > /usr/local/include/firefox/jmorecfg.h:216:21: fatal error: prtypes.h: > No such file or directory > > If I modify the above file from: > > #include "prtypes.h" > > to: > > #include "nspr/prtypes.h" > > Then lightspark compiles without issue. > > I am not sure where to go with this next. I am open to suggestions > on this. > > Thanks! > Rusty Nejdl I was able to resolve this by adding these lines to my makefile: LIB_DEPENDS+= nspr4:${PORTSDIR}/devel/nspr CFLAGS+= -I${LOCALBASE}/include/nspr LDFLAGS+= -lnspr4 Not sure if what firefox has is a bug or not but I'm good.
